Mitigation of Short Term Voltage Variations Using PV Based Dynamic Voltage Restorer |

One of the most important issues for power companies and users is to maintain the quality of power .Voltage sag, voltage swell and interruption comes under short term voltage variations. In order to mitigate these variations, a custom power device called dynamic voltage restorer (DVR) is used.Its basic function is to inject the voltage difference (difference between pre-sag & sag voltage ) to the power line in such a phase so that it can maintain the pre-sag or pre-swell voltage condition in the load side with in few milliseconds. In this paper, a PV based dynamic voltage restorer (DVR) has been proposed to mitigate voltage sag, swell and interruptions on a low voltage residential distribution system. The PV based DVR can recover sags up to 0.1 pu, swells up to 1.9pu. Otherwise, it work as an uninterruptable power supply (UPS) when the utility grid fails to supply. This PV based DVR comprises of PV system with MPPT controller, boost converter, PWM voltage source inverter, series injection transformer & semiconductor switch. Modeling and simulation has been done in MATLAB software. The simulation result shows that proposed DVR works effectively to mitigate voltage sag, swell and interruptions. |
